What is the base of a parallelogram with an area of 72 square feet and a height of 12 feet?

A.5 feet
B.6 Feet
C.36 Feet

Area of a parallelogram = bh   [b=base, h=height ]

72 = b*12
72/12 = b
b = 6 Feet
